    Darrelle Revis, Jets CB, 15 (3)

    Charles Woodson, Packers CB, 14, (4)

    Elvis Dumervil, Broncos DE, 12 (1)

    Darren Sharper, Saints CB, 9 (2)

    Jared Allen, Vikings DE, 8

    Patrick Willis, 49ers LB, 5

    Dwight Freeney, Colts DE, 1

    London Fletcher, Redskins LB, 1

    Jairus Byrd, Bills CB, 1
